Xi Ruoyao Feb. 13, 2023, 10:38 a.m. UTC
  Multiarch tuple will be coded in file or directory names in
multiarch-aware distros, so one ABI should have only one multiarch
tuple.  For example, "--target=loongarch64-linux-gnu --with-abi=lp64s"
and "--target=loongarch64-linux-gnusf" should both set multiarch tuple
to "loongarch64-linux-gnusf".  Before this commit,
"--target=loongarch64-linux-gnu --with-abi=lp64s --disable-multilib"
will produce wrong result (loongarch64-linux-gnu).

A recent LoongArch psABI revision mandates "loongarch64-linux-gnu" to be
used for -mabi=lp64d (instead of "loongarch64-linux-gnuf64") for some
non-technical reason [1].  Note that we cannot make
"loongarch64-linux-gnuf64" an alias for "loongarch64-linux-gnu" because
to implement such an alias, we must create thousands of symlinks in the
distro and doing so would be completely unpractical.  This commit also
aligns GCC with the revision.

Tested by building cross compilers with --enable-multiarch and multiple
combinations of --target=loongarch64-linux-gnu*, --with-abi=lp64{s,f,d},
and --{enable,disable}-multilib; and run "xgcc --print-multiarch" then
manually verify the result with eyesight.

Ok for trunk and backport to releases/gcc-12?

[1]: https://github.com/loongson/LoongArch-Documentation/pull/80

gcc/ChangeLog:

	* config.gcc (triplet_abi): Set its value based on $with_abi,
	instead of $target.
	(la_canonical_triplet): Set it after $triplet_abi is set
	correctly.
	* config/loongarch/t-linux (MULTILIB_OSDIRNAMES): Make the
	multiarch tuple for lp64d "loongarch64-linux-gnu" (without
	"f64" suffix).

Patch

diff --git a/gcc/config.gcc b/gcc/config.gcc
index 067720ac795..c070e6ecd2e 100644
--- a/gcc/config.gcc
+++ b/gcc/config.gcc
@@ -4889,20 +4889,16 @@  case "${target}" in
 		case ${target} in
 		loongarch64-*-*-*f64)
 			abi_pattern="lp64d"
-			triplet_abi="f64"
 			;;
 		loongarch64-*-*-*f32)
 			abi_pattern="lp64f"
-			triplet_abi="f32"
 			;;
 		loongarch64-*-*-*sf)
 			abi_pattern="lp64s"
-			triplet_abi="sf"
 			;;
 		loongarch64-*-*-*)
 			abi_pattern="lp64[dfs]"
 			abi_default="lp64d"
-			triplet_abi=""
 			;;
 		*)
 			echo "Unsupported target ${target}." 1>&2
@@ -4923,9 +4919,6 @@  case "${target}" in
 			  ;;
 		esac
 
-		la_canonical_triplet="loongarch64-${triplet_os}${triplet_abi}"
-
-
 		# Perform initial sanity checks on --with-* options.
 		case ${with_arch} in
 		"" | loongarch64 | la464) ;; # OK, append here.
@@ -4996,6 +4989,13 @@  case "${target}" in
 			;;
 		esac
 
+		case ${with_abi} in
+		  "lp64d") triplet_abi="";;
+		  "lp64f") triplet_abi="f32";;
+		  "lp64s") triplet_abi="sf";;
+		esac
+		la_canonical_triplet="loongarch64-${triplet_os}${triplet_abi}"
+
 		# Set default value for with_abiext (internal)
 		case ${with_abiext} in
 		"")
diff --git a/gcc/config/loongarch/t-linux b/gcc/config/loongarch/t-linux
index 131c45fdced..e40da179203 100644
--- a/gcc/config/loongarch/t-linux
+++ b/gcc/config/loongarch/t-linux
@@ -40,7 +40,7 @@  ifeq ($(filter LA_DISABLE_MULTILIB,$(tm_defines)),)
 
     MULTILIB_OSDIRNAMES = \
       mabi.lp64d=../lib64$\
-      $(call if_multiarch,:loongarch64-linux-gnuf64)
+      $(call if_multiarch,:loongarch64-linux-gnu)
 
     MULTILIB_OSDIRNAMES += \
       mabi.lp64f=../lib64/f32$\
